my RX typically sits unattended during the week, locked in the driveway of my second home. if it has rained during the week the front passenger side floor will be soaked, and I can't figure out how the rain gets in. if a door or window or the sunroof wasn't closing properly I'd hear the wind noise on the highway, but I don't. anyone else have this issue?

The water gets in through the bolts of the roof rack, ask me how I know. I had the same issue, mine was in the rear. Cheapest fix is to seal around the base where the bolts go through. Will work for a while but will start to leak again eventually, then you need to re-seal again. It has worked for me.
